Bank of Japan to Start Digital Currency Experiments Next Year

October 9, 2020
| No Comments
| business

(Bloomberg) — The Bank of Japan said it aims to start early phase experiments next year on issuing a digital currency in order to be ready should demand for one rise quickly.



a group of people walking on a city street: Pedestrians walk past the Bank of Japan (BOJ) headquarters at dusk in Tokyo, Japan, on Monday, Sept. 14, 2020. The Bank of Japan left its bond-purchase amount unchanged at a regular operation on Monday.


© Bloomberg
Pedestrians walk past the Bank of Japan (BOJ) headquarters at dusk in Tokyo, Japan, on Monday, Sept. 14, 2020. The Bank of Japan left its bond-purchase amount unchanged at a regular operation on Monday.

“From the viewpoint of ensuring the stability and efficiency of the overall payment and settlement systems, the bank considers it important to prepare thoroughly to respond to changes in circumstances in an appropriate manner,” the BOJ said in a report released Friday.

Central banks sketch out digital currency as China forges ahead

October 9, 2020
| No Comments
| business

LONDON (Reuters) – A group of seven major central banks including the U.S. Federal Reserve set out on Friday how a digital currency could look like to help catch up with China’s “trail blazing” and leapfrog private projects like Facebook Inc’s FB.O Libra stablecoin.

Small toy figurines are seen on representations of the Bitcoin virtual currency displayed in front of an image of China’s flag in this illustration picture, April 9, 2019. REUTERS/Dado Ruvic/Illustration/Files

The central banks and the Bank for International Settlements (BIS), said core features should include resilience, availability at low or no cost, appropriate standards and clear legal framework, and an appropriate role for the private sector.

Bank of England (BoE) Deputy Governor and chair of a BIS committee on payments Jon Cunliffe said the rise in cashless payments since lockdowns to fight the pandemic has accelerated how technology is changing forms of money.

Killer Mike, former Atlanta mayor Andrew Young, and Bounce TV founder Ryan Glover launch a digital bank

October 8, 2020
| No Comments
| business

A group of Black Atlanta businessmen, politicians and entertainers — including former Atlanta Mayor Andrew Young, the entertainer Michael Render (better known as Killer Mike) and Bounce TV founder Ryan Glover — have launched a new digital bank focused on developing and promoting local communities and cultivating Black and Latinx entrepreneurs and small businesses.

Named Greenwood in an homage to the thriving Tulsa, Okla., business community known as “Black Wall Street” that was destroyed by white rioters in 1921, the digital bank has several features designed to promote social causes and organizations for the Black and Latinx community.

For every sign-up to the bank, Greenwood will donate the equivalent of five free meals to an organization addressing food insecurity. Ladbrokes owner’s sales boosted by digital betting

October 8, 2020
| No Comments
| business

Ladbrokes owner GVC has forecasted higher annual profits following higher online gaming demand. Photo: Simon Dawson/Reuters
Ladbrokes owner GVC has forecasted higher annual profits following higher online gaming demand. Photo: Simon Dawson/Reuters

Ladbrokes and Bwin owner, GVC Holdings (GVC.L), has raised its outlook for annual core earnings after posting a 12% rise in third quarter revenue, helped by the dramatic growth in online gaming and the restarting of major sporting events such as the English Premier League.

The company, which owns brands such as Coral and Eurobet, said full-year ear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ation, and amortization (EBITDA) is now expected between £770m ($917.91m) and £790m.

Previously, GVC had forecast annual earnings to be between £720m and £740m.

Online gaming volumes have resumed to pre-COVID-19 levels, the company said in a statement on Thursday, reflecting the “strength and diversity of our business model.”

World’s largest banks in commodity trade financing creating digital finance registry in Singapore: report

October 6, 2020
| No Comments
| business

Fox Business Flash top headlines are here. Check out what’s clicking on FoxBusiness.com.

SINGAPORE – Some of the world’s biggest banks in commodity trade financing are creating a digital trade finance registry in Singapore to try and mitigate the risk of trade fraud and boost transparency after losing billions of dollars due to a spate of defaults.

Banks have reduced their commodities business this year to cut risk following collapses, including that of Singapore’s Hin Leong Trading (Pte) Ltd, which shocked lenders after instances of financial trouble were laid bare by the coronavirus crisis.

In a joint statement issued on Tuesday, DBS Group DBSM.SI and Standard Chartered STAN.L said they are leading a group of 12 other banks in Singapore to create and conduct a central database to access trade transactions financed across banks.

Sangy Vatsa Named Chief Technology And Digital Officer Of FIS Global

October 5, 2020
| No Comments
| business

FIS Global has named Sangy Vatsa executive vice president, chief technology and digital officer. FIS is a leading provider of technology solutions for merchants, banks and capital markets firms globally. Annually, FIS facilitates the movement of roughly $9 trillion around the world and processes about 75 billion transactions. FIS serves 90 percent of the top 50 global banks and is the top merchant acquirer in the world by volume, according to the Nilson Report. The company has 55,000 employees worldwide.

Vatsa joins from Comerica Bank, where he was the chief information officer.

FIS Global’s new Chief Technology and Digital Officer Sangy Vatsa

Credit: FIS Global

As global chief technology and digital officer, Vatsa will partner with leaders across the company and throughout the industry to lead technology strategy, innovation and transformation for FIS.
